Core Vaccinations Every Pet Dog Need To Have
To maintain your pet healthy and balanced and risk-free, it's necessary to guarantee they receive core inoculations. These inoculations safeguard against serious diseases that can be dangerous.
The core injections include rabies, distemper, parvovirus, and adenovirus. Rabies is mandatory in numerous areas as a result of its fatal nature and transmission to people. Distemper and parvovirus are highly infectious, affecting young and unvaccinated pet dogs seriously. Adenovirus, which triggers contagious hepatitis, can additionally bring about severe health concerns.
Typically, your veterinarian will advise an inoculation schedule, starting early in your puppy's life. Keeping your dog current on these core injections not just safeguards their health and wellness however also assists shield various other canines they communicate with, making it vital for boarding and socializing.
Bordetella: The Kennel Coughing Vaccine
Just how can you guarantee your pet dog stays risk-free and healthy while boarding? One essential step is getting the Bordetella vaccination, which safeguards versus kennel coughing. This highly infectious respiratory system infection spreads swiftly in position where pet dogs collect, like boarding centers.
Even if your dog appears healthy and balanced, they can still lug and send the infection. Many boarding facilities call for evidence of this injection, so it's crucial to arrange it in advance.

Dog Parvovirus: A Serious Risk
Canine parvovirus presents a significant danger to dogs, particularly in boarding environments where exposure to other pets is common. This highly transmittable infection can bring about serious intestinal problems, dehydration, and even death if not treated promptly.
Signs typically consist of vomiting, looseness of the bowels, sleepiness, and loss of appetite. Due to the fact that the infection spreads out through direct contact with contaminated dogs or infected surfaces, it's crucial to ensure your canine is immunized prior to boarding.
The parvovirus vaccination is typically given in a collection of shots, beginning as early as 6 weeks old. Keeping your pet dog up-to-date on injections not just safeguards them yet also helps protect other pets in the boarding center.
Do not take this hazard lightly; inoculation is essential for your pet dog's health.

Rabies Vaccination Requirements
When preparing to board your pet dog, it's vital to recognize rabies vaccination demands, as many facilities mandate evidence of this inoculation.
Rabies is a significant viral disease that can be fatal to both pets and people, making it a leading priority for boarding centers. Typically, pet dogs need to receive their rabies vaccine at the very least thirty days before boarding, and the vaccination has to stay existing throughout their remain.
You'll require to supply documentation from a licensed veterinarian, revealing that your dog depends on date on their rabies inoculation.
Keep in mind that some states have specific legislations regarding rabies inoculations, so it's a good idea to check regional laws also.
Guaranteeing your canine fulfills these demands will help maintain them risk-free during their remain.
Leptospirosis: A Raising Problem
After ensuring your dog fulfills rabies vaccination demands, it is necessary to think about other inoculations, specifically for leptospirosis.
This bacterial illness is spread out through contaminated water and can lead to major health problems, including kidney damages. Leptospirosis is ending up being a lot more typical, especially in locations with a high populace of wildlife and throughout wet weather when standing water is prevalent.
If your canine often visits boarding centers, parks, or doggy day care, they go to better threat of direct exposure. Inoculation against leptospirosis can be vital in securing your hairy buddy, as early symptoms can be refined and easily neglected.
Talk to your vet about whether the leptospirosis injection is suitable for your dog, especially if they'll be in environments where the illness is a concern.
Extra Vaccines Based Upon Lifestyle
Exactly how do you know which vaccines your dog truly requires? Everything comes down to your pet's way of life and exposure threats.
If your puppy enjoys interacting socially at canine parks or boarding facilities, think about the Bordetella vaccination to shield against kennel cough.
For those that often trek or stroll in woody areas, the Lyme illness vaccination might be crucial, particularly in regions with high tick populaces.
If your dog takes pleasure in playdates with various other animals, think about the canine flu vaccine for added safety and security.
Every pet dog's requirements differ, so discussing your dog's behaviors with your veterinarian can assist you establish the most effective vaccination plan.
Customizing vaccinations to your pet dog's way of life ensures they remain healthy and balanced and safeguarded from avoidable diseases.
Timing Your Pet's Vaccination
While preparing your pet dog's inoculations, it's crucial to consider their age, wellness status, and way of living.
Puppies typically start their vaccinations around six to eight weeks old, with boosters given every three to four weeks till they have to do with 4 months old.
If your canine is older, guarantee they're updated on their shots at the very least two weeks before boarding. This timing allows their immune system to develop sufficient defense.
If your pet dog has any health issues, consult your veterinarian for a tailored inoculation timetable.
